What Does Tpc Stand For In Golf Courses?

When delving into the world of golf, you may have come across the acronym “TPC” associated with certain golf courses. But what does TPC actually stand for in the realm of golf courses?

TPC, which stands for Tournament Players Club, denotes a prestigious network of golf courses scattered across the globe. These courses are renowned for their exceptional quality, challenging layouts, and top-notch facilities that cater to players of all skill levels.

Among these distinguished TPC courses is TPC Danzante Bay, located in Mexico. As the sole TPC-designated golf course in the country, it holds a unique and esteemed status within the TPC network.
